At its April 14 meeting the Nixa City Council approved multiple contracts and authorized bid solicitations tied to a proposed bond package to fund water, wastewater and street projects, and approved facility contracts for the new police building.

NIXA, Mo. — The Nixa City Council on April 14 approved a series of contracts and authorized solicitations tied to a proposed bond issue that the city says will fund several large water and wastewater projects.

The council voted to award or authorize bids for sewer manhole lining and cured-in-place pipe work, to solicit bids for replacement valves and flow meters at the wastewater plant, and to solicit bids for the West Regional Lift Station and an Ashley Drive water tower that staff say are part of a bond package not to exceed $20 million. The council also approved contracts for security systems and fitness equipment at the new police facility.

Why it matters: The bond authorization and related contracts are intended to finance projects city officials say are necessary to serve expected growth and to replace aging infrastructure. Finance Director Jennifer E. told the council the projects in the bond package include an Ashley Drive water tower, a sludge-holding basin at the wastewater treatment plant and the West Regional Lift Station; she estimated the water tower at about $8 million, the sludge basin near $3.5 million and the lift station around $8 million, and said annual debt service would be roughly $595,000 to the water fund and $855,000 to the wastewater fund.
